    For eight adults, we got two large pizzas and a family style salad. There were 4-5 slices leftover, so I'd say their portion sizes are pretty good. I recommend getting The Works and Meat Lovers pizza. They were both really good. The Chef's salad was also very delicious. It was a generous portion of meats (salami, turkey, and ham) for a salad. We asked for ranch dressing on the side, and they happily obliged. The pizzeria is located on the fourth floor. There is plenty of parking shared with CVS and Stater Bros. You can even park in the structure and go up the stairs/elevator to the fourth floor. You will see the Lake Arrowhead elevation sign. Seating is first come first serve. You can order first, bring your number to the table, and they'll bring the food out to you. They charge 2.5% for using credit card. (also posted on Google)
